Many drivers do it - but they could end up in trouble
Drivers who flash their lights to warn other motorists about speed cameras probably feel like they are doing everyone a favour. Telling others to slow down is surely a good thing - isn't it?The Highway Code spells out the rules. Rule 110 of the Highway Code states: "Only flash your headlights to let other road users know that you are there. Do not flash your headlights to convey any other message or intimidate other road users.
Such a breach can lead to a fine of up to £1,000. What's surprising is that this is actually more than you might pay for being caught by a camera for speeding. For many years, drivers have been warning others about the presence of a mobile speed camera by flashing their headlights. And doubtless many get away with it.The driver in the north-east of England said he was warning others for safety reasons. But the matter went to court - and he was fined £175, ordered to pay £250 costs and handed a £15 victims’ surcharge.
